1.1Infrared spectroscopy (IR) is a valuable method for the identification and comparison of pressure sensitive tapes (1-23). This guide covers basic recommendations and information about IR spectrometers and accessories, with an emphasis on sampling techniques specific to pressure sensitive tape examinations. The particular method(s) employed by each practitioner or laboratory will depend upon available equipment, practitioner training, sample size or suitability, and purpose of examination.

1.2This guide is to be used in conjunction with a broader analytical scheme, such as Guide E3260.

1.3This guide is intended for use by competent forensic science practitioners with the requisite formal education, disciplinespecific training (refer to Practices E2917 and E3233), and demonstrated proficiency to perform forensic casework.
